Output e4c31efa7bcb060afd9d7546be8358fa6b345eec03d3ab57fa0e2da9912f6e09:1

value
50042253
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7a96294bfc12f092a22015cca1b7766a4a0ae5c OP_EQUAL
address
3NovvwP6eu5qSfo7JkqygVRf4Brqh5QVEQ
transaction
e4c31efa7bcb060afd9d7546be8358fa6b345eec03d3ab57fa0e2da9912f6e09
spent
true